本文旨在探讨数据库相关的就业方向,帮助读者了解在这一领域内的职业选择。1、数据库行业的快速发展为求职者提供了丰富的机会;2、不同的职位要求不同的技能和知识背景,求职者需要根据自身情况进行选择;3、随着大数据和云计算的兴起,数据库相关职位的重要性愈发突出;4、本文将详细介绍多个数据库就业方向,包括数据分析师、数据库管理员、数据科学家等,并提供各个职位所需技能和发展前景。
一、数据分析师
数据分析师是当前市场上需求量较大的职位之一。这个角色主要负责从大量的数据中提取有价值的信息,以支持企业决策。数据分析师通常需要具备以下能力:
- 熟悉SQL:SQL是进行数据查询和管理的重要语言,掌握SQL能够有效地从数据库中获取所需信息。
- 统计学知识:理解基本的统计学原理能够帮助分析师更好地解读数据结果。
- 使用可视化工具:如Tableau或Power BI等工具能够将复杂的数据转化为易于理解的图表和报告。
数据分析师通常在金融、电商及市场研究公司工作,他们通过对用户行为和市场趋势进行深入分析,为公司制定策略提供依据。
二、数据库管理员(DBA)
数据库管理员负责维护和管理公司的数据库系统,确保其高效、安全地运行。DBA需要具备一定的技术背景,其职责包括:
- 安装与配置:负责安装新的数据库软件,并根据业务需求进行配置。
- 性能监控:定期监控系统性能,识别瓶颈并进行优化调整。
- 备份与恢复:制定并实施备份计划,以防止数据丢失,并能在发生故障时快速恢复。
随着企业对数据安全性的重视程度增加,DBA作为重要的技术支持角色,其需求也持续增长。
三、数据科学家
数据科学家是一个跨学科的职业,他们结合计算机科学、统计学以及领域知识来解决复杂问题。该职位通常要求应聘者具备以下技能:
- 编程能力:熟练掌握Python或R等编程语言,以便于处理和分析大规模的数据集。
- 机器学习知识:了解常用算法,如分类器与回归模型,以便于构建预测模型。
- 沟通能力:能够将复杂的数据结果以简单易懂的方式呈现给非技术人员。
由于企业越来越依赖于数据驱动决策,因此对高水平的数据科学家的需求不断上升。
四、大数据工程师
大数据工程师专注于处理海量的数据,其工作主要集中在构建和维护大规模的数据处理系统。他们需要掌握多种技术,如:
- Hadoop生态系统:熟悉Hadoop及其相关工具(如Spark)以处理分布式存储与计算。
- ETL流程设计:设计高效的数据抽取、转换与加载流程,将原始数据转化为可用的信息。
- 云计算平台经验:熟悉AWS或Azure等云平台上的大数据服务,有助于提升项目效率。
随着企业不断向数字化转型,大数据工程师成为不可或缺的人才。
五、商业智能开发人员(BI Developer)
商业智能开发人员主要负责设计和开发BI解决方案,以帮助企业更好地利用其业务信息。他们通常需要具备以下技能:
- 报表工具使用能力:熟练使用SSRS、Crystal Reports等报表工具生成业务报告。
- ETL工具使用经验:熟悉SSIS或Talend等ETL工具,以实现高效的数据集成与清洗。
- 业务理解能力:深入理解行业动态及市场趋势,以便为企业提供切实可行的数据见解。
BI开发人员通过整合各类信息资源,为决策层提供支持,从而提升企业运营效率。
六、云数据库专家
云计算的发展使得云数据库专家成为新兴职务,这一角色主要负责管理基于云平台的数据库解决方案。他们需要掌握以下内容:
- 云服务架构理解:了解AWS RDS或Google Cloud SQL等服务架构,有助于实现高可用性与扩展性。
- 安全性管理技能:能够实施最佳实践以保障云环境中的敏感信息安全。
- 自动化运维能力:利用脚本自动化日常运维任务,提高工作效率并减少人为错误。
随着越来越多企业迁移至云环境,对云数据库专家的人才需求也逐渐增加。
七、小结
以上内容详细介绍了多个与数据库相关的就业方向,包括各个职位所需技能及发展前景。随着科技进步及市场需求变化,这些岗位都在不断演变,为求职者带来了丰富的发展机会。在选择职业路径时,应结合自身兴趣与专业背景做出合理规划,从而更好地适应这一快速发展的行业环境。
相关问答Q&A
问题一: 数据库领域有哪些热门职业?
回答: 数据库领域热门职业包括数据分析师、数据库管理员、大数据工程师以及商业智能开发人员等。这些岗位因其对企业决策的重要性而受到青睐,且薪资水平普遍较高。
问题二: 成为一名优秀的数据分析师需要哪些技能?
回答: 成为优秀的数据分析师需要掌握SQL语言用于查询和管理数据库,同时具备统计学基础以解读结果。此外,对可视化工具如Tableau有一定了解也是必不可少的,这样可以有效展示分析结果给团队成员或决策者。
问题三: 云计算对传统DBA岗位有什么影响?
回答: 云计算的发展使得传统DBA岗位面临转型挑战。许多组织开始采用云服务来托管其数据库,从而减少了对传统DBA职位的依赖。然而,这也促使DBA向云数据库专家转型,需要学习新的技能以适应这一变化。